5分钟实战指南:突破Dify工作流部署瓶颈的高效解决方案

5分钟实战指南:突破Dify工作流部署瓶颈的高效解决方案

【免费下载链接】Awesome-Dify-Workflow 分享一些好用的 Dify DSL 工作流程,自用、学习两相宜。 Sharing some Dify workflows. 【免费下载链接】Awesome-Dify-Workflow 项目地址: https://gitcode.com/GitHub_Trending/aw/Awesome-Dify-Workflow

对于AI应用开发者而言,构建和部署Dify工作流常常面临技术门槛高、环境配置复杂、代理设置繁琐等挑战,这些问题严重影响了开发效率和项目落地速度。Dify作为开源LLM应用开发平台,虽然提供了强大的可视化工作流设计能力,但其部署和运维的复杂性往往让中级用户望而却步。本文将深入探讨如何通过云服务解决方案快速部署Dify工作流,实现5分钟内完成从零到一的AI应用部署,大幅提升开发效率。

痛点场景:Dify工作流部署的技术挑战

传统的Dify工作流部署涉及多个技术环节,包括服务器配置、网络代理设置、环境依赖安装等,每个环节都可能成为技术瓶颈。特别是在访问国际AI模型时,代理配置的复杂性让许多开发者头疼。此外,服务器资源的成本控制和性能优化也是实际部署中必须面对的难题。

Dify云服务部署界面

上图展示了Dify在云服务平台上的部署界面,管理员只需设置初始密码即可完成基础配置,这大大简化了传统部署流程。这种云原生部署方式解决了环境配置的复杂性,让开发者能够专注于工作流设计而非基础设施管理。

解决方案总览:云原生部署的革命性突破

现代云服务平台为Dify工作流部署提供了革命性的解决方案。通过集成化的云服务,开发者可以绕过复杂的服务器配置和网络代理设置,直接在云端环境中运行Dify工作流。这种方法不仅降低了技术门槛,还提供了弹性伸缩、自动备份、监控告警等企业级功能。

核心优势在于三点:一是免除了本地环境配置的复杂性,二是天然解决了国际模型访问的代理问题,三是提供了成本可控的资源分配方案。每月5美金的免费额度对于个人开发者和小型项目来说完全足够,这使得AI应用的试错成本大幅降低。

核心特性详解:Dify工作流的技术架构优势

Dify工作流平台的核心技术特性使其成为AI应用开发的首选工具。首先,可视化工作流设计器允许开发者通过拖拽节点的方式构建复杂的AI逻辑链,无需编写大量代码即可实现多步骤的业务流程。

Dify工作流设计界面

如图所示,工作流设计界面包含Agent节点、数据收集节点、模板转换节点等核心组件,支持FunctionCalling模型调用和工具集成。这种可视化设计不仅提高了开发效率,还使得复杂AI应用的逻辑更加清晰可维护。

其次,Dify支持丰富的插件生态系统,包括翻译工具、数据分析、图表生成、智能客服等多种预置工作流。项目中的DSL目录包含了大量可直接导入使用的工作流模板,如翻译工具DSL/中译英.yml、数据分析DSL/数据分析.7z、图表生成DSL/chart_demo.yml等,这些模板为常见AI应用场景提供了即用解决方案。

实战部署指南:5分钟快速上手Dify工作流

环境准备与账号注册

首先需要注册云服务平台账号,推荐使用Github账号登录以获得最佳体验。注册完成后,进入应用商店找到Dify开源LLM应用开发平台。这里的关键是选择合适的服务区域,新加坡或日本区域通常具有较好的网络连接质量。

工作流配置与导入

部署完成后,进入Dify管理界面开始配置工作流。从Awesome-Dify-Workflow项目中选择合适的工作流文件进行导入:

git clone https://gitcode.com/GitHub_Trending/aw/Awesome-Dify-Workflow

项目提供了丰富的工作流模板,涵盖翻译、数据分析、智能客服等多个领域。导入时需要注意Dify版本兼容性,建议使用0.13.0及以上版本以获得最佳体验。

模型配置与代理设置

在云服务环境中,国际模型访问通常已经得到优化。如果需要使用特定模型,可以在Dify的模型配置界面进行设置。云服务的天然代理功能免除了复杂的网络配置,这是相比自建服务器的重要优势。

Dify插件市场界面

上图展示了Dify的插件市场,开发者可以在这里搜索和安装各种AI工具和扩展。市场按功能分类,包括模型、工具、Agent策略、扩展和插件集,为工作流开发提供了丰富的资源。

最佳实践建议:工作流优化与性能调优

工作流设计原则

设计高效Dify工作流需要遵循几个关键原则:首先是模块化设计,将复杂流程分解为可复用的子工作流;其次是合理使用会话变量,在不同节点间传递数据;最后是优化Agent调用策略,减少不必要的模型调用以降低成本。

性能监控与优化

部署后需要持续监控工作流性能。Dify提供了完整的日志监控系统,可以跟踪每个节点的执行情况和资源消耗。通过分析执行日志,可以发现性能瓶颈并进行针对性优化。

Dify日志监控界面

日志监控界面提供了详细的执行记录,包括用户交互、Agent响应、工具调用等关键信息。这些数据对于优化AI应用准确性和响应速度至关重要。

成本控制策略

云服务部署虽然方便,但也需要注意成本控制。建议从免费额度开始,逐步评估资源需求。对于生产环境,可以根据流量模式设置自动伸缩策略,在高峰时段增加资源,在低峰时段减少资源使用。

未来展望:Dify工作流的技术发展趋势

随着AI技术的快速发展,Dify工作流平台也在不断进化。未来几个值得关注的技术趋势包括:首先是多模态工作流支持,将图像、音频、视频处理能力整合到工作流中;其次是实时协作功能,允许多个开发者同时编辑和测试工作流;最后是智能化工作流生成,通过AI辅助自动生成工作流模板。

另一个重要方向是边缘计算集成,将部分工作流节点部署到边缘设备上,减少云端计算压力并降低延迟。这对于需要实时响应的应用场景尤为重要。

Dify旅行规划工作流

上图展示了旅行规划类工作流的实际应用,通过多个节点的协同工作实现了复杂的业务逻辑。这种可视化、可配置的工作流设计模式代表了AI应用开发的未来方向。

结语

Dify工作流为AI应用开发提供了强大的可视化工具,而云服务部署则大幅降低了使用门槛。通过本文介绍的5分钟部署方案,开发者可以快速搭建自己的AI应用环境,专注于业务逻辑实现而非基础设施管理。随着AI技术的普及和云服务的成熟,这种低代码、高集成的开发模式将成为AI应用开发的主流选择。

无论是个人开发者还是企业团队,都可以从Dify工作流和云服务部署的组合中获得显著的技术优势。建议从简单的翻译或数据分析工作流开始实践,逐步掌握复杂工作流的设计和优化技巧,最终构建出满足业务需求的智能化应用系统。

【免费下载链接】Awesome-Dify-Workflow 分享一些好用的 Dify DSL 工作流程,自用、学习两相宜。 Sharing some Dify workflows. 【免费下载链接】Awesome-Dify-Workflow 项目地址: https://gitcode.com/GitHub_Trending/aw/Awesome-Dify-Workflow

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值